Parco
Located down utsunomiya main street, exactly opposite of utsunomiyaâs main shine, futa-ara-san äºèå±± "two storm mountain". 10 minutes walk, five-minute bus ride from utsunomiya station. 10 floors containing mostly clothing. starbucks on the first floor, a good bookstore on the 8th, a wired cafã© on the 2nd, and the dragon fish cafã© on the 10th. a new shopping mall has just opened across the street, but much of it is still under construction and development.
In comparison to Tokyo, Utsunomiya is not much of a place to shop. It does, however, have some variety of stores to keep individuals busy for an afternoon. The vast majority of malls are easily located on or near main street starting from Utsunomiya JR East Exit. You can walk to most worthwhile areas in 15 minutes, or take a five-minute bus ride.
La La Square
Directly across from utsunomiya jr, east exit. the building contains several clothing and shoe stores, a 100 yen store, a bookstore, an electronic store, a pharmacy, a coffee shop, and a grocery store in the basement. thereâs also an excellent set of ramen and gyoza restaurants in the basement.
Orion Dori
Runs east from tåbu station towards jr station, just south of main street 大éã, å-dori and parallel to it. a pedestrian mall, this is the main site for the yearly festivals utsunomiya holds during the start of august. connects with many of the above mentioned locations, such as pargo and tobu department store. mostly clothing stores with bars opening at nighttime.
Bell Mall
10 minutes via bus. ask the information counter for the exact bus number. the bus departs on the opposite side of the stationâs main entrance and not from the usual bus arrival point. biggest mall in the area. contains several floors of stores, a large grocery, movie theatre, and a large gym.
